The Science Mall is one of the country’s leading tourist draws, which showcases diverse science and technology concepts in diverse, fun and thought provoking ways.
The Glasgow Science Mall is set on the south bank of the River Clyde and opened to the public in June of 2001, The Science Mall is part of the continuing renovation of the Pacific Quay region in an area, which was previously a cargo port known as Prince’s Dock.
The Science Mall includes the Glasgow Imax, The Glasgow Science Centre itself and the impressive Glasgow Tower. Within the Science Centre is the Planetarium, which is 1 of the better equipt planetariums in the UK. This allows visitors the chance to explore the planets and the galaxy within a 15 metre dome. This allows you the chance to witness the stars minus the normal light pollution you would see trying to watch the stars from a town or a city. The Glasgow Science Centre is also one of the city s most interesting contemporary buildings, which was fashioned to be environmentally friendly.

Whilst at the Science Mall you could also see a film at the Glasgow Imax Cinema in 3D. Also inside the Glasgow Science Mall complex is the 105m high Glasgow Tower, the biggest tower in the planet to revolve 360 degrees from the ground up, providing thrilling perspectives of Glasgow.
